In this paper the performance of an improved modified active clamp circuit (MACC) for an isolated full bridge current-fed DC/DC converter (FBCFC) is presented. The new active clamp circuit reduces power losses in the switching devices by shaping the bridge currents, leading to a more efficient converter. The operation of the new circuit is described in detail. For comparison with a conventional active clamp, the modified active clamp circuit has been simulated and implemented in a prototype 1.2 kW FBCFC. The simulations and test results show a marked improvement in the efficiency of the FBCFC converter with the new active clamp circuit.
